#6I'm committing the cardinal sin of commenting before I'm done with the article, but whenever this discussion comes up, I feel like asking: why not both? Could it be that Bitcoin is currently overvalued and in a "bubble", but it or something like it still may have huge value and utility in the long run? The idea that the Bitcoin bubble is something more like the Dot Com bubble than Tulipomania seems plausible to me.
